1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the Sun?
Back
The Sun is a star at the center of our solar system, providing light and heat to the planets.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a star?
Back
A star is a large celestial body made of plasma, held together by gravity, that emits light and heat.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the different types of stars?
Back
Stars can vary in size, color, and temperature, including red dwarfs, yellow stars like the Sun, and blue giants.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the main source of energy for stars?
Back
The main source of energy for stars is nuclear fusion, where hydrogen atoms combine to form helium, releasing energy.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does it mean when we say 'Everybody's Different' in relation to stars?
Back
It means that stars differ in size, color, and temperature.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the temperature of the Sun?
Back
The surface temperature of the Sun is about 5,500 degrees Celsius (9,932 degrees Fahrenheit).
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the life cycle of a star?
Back
A star's life cycle includes stages such as nebula, main sequence, red giant, and supernova or white dwarf.
